Contributing

Use Run your first agent to run the first API example. For source changes, read the contribution guide and the repository’s project rules.

The package supports Python 3.11, 3.12, 3.13, and 3.14. Use Python 3.13 for development because the pre-commit hooks require it. Install the locked dependencies with uv and select --extra all for all features. Choose at most one Langfuse SDK version extra. See Installation Options for these selections.

Use Testing to choose the correct test layer. Local tests need no model credentials. Process, container, and live-service checks have separate opt-in flags. Add regression tests for changed behavior and run pre-commit before submitting a pull request.

Write comments, docstrings, and documentation in ASD-STE100 Simplified Technical English. Keep sentences short and preserve technical identifiers. Update the relevant guide when an interface or configuration changes.

Build the documentation

Run these commands from the repository root. The installation includes the locked documentation tools and optional features needed by the API reference:

uv sync --frozen --no-install-project --extra all --group docs
make -C docs html

The build regenerates docs/generated and builds the full documentation. Sphinx warnings cause failure. Open docs/_build/html/index.html to review the result. Edit package docstrings or source guides instead of generated pages.

On Windows, run the same sync command. Then run docs\make.bat html from the repository root in Windows Command Prompt.
